After almost two years of construction and delays, Burger Fi finally debuts in Malibu on December 6. The franchise boasts grass-fed burgers and sustainable ingredients, which the locals will be sure to enjoy. In addition, the eatery used recycled materials for the build out, making it environmentally friendly.
With veggie burgers on multi-grain buns, Wagyu and brisket burgers, chili cheese fries and double fried onion rings, there's something for everyone at Burger Fi. Also, remember to save room for key lime or red velvet custard concretes, which are similar to Shake Shack's versions. Check out the rest of the menu here.
This is the second burger spot to sprout up in the seaside neighborhood, with the impending Malibu Burger Company hitting some delays before its launch. Since Malibu has such limited dining options, both burger eateries should be welcomed with open arms.
